Latest Patents

One of Stefan Stampfer's latest patents is a fuse designed for interrupting a voltage and/or current-carrying conductor in the event of a thermal fault. This innovative fuse features a conductor bar that maintains an electrically conductive connection during normal operation. When the temperature exceeds the melting point, the conductor bar melts, interrupting the electrical connection due to inherent surface tension. This design enhances safety and reliability in electrical systems.

Another significant invention is a thermal fuse integrated into a circuit structure, particularly a punched grid. This thermal fuse consists of multiple circuit areas and connection sites, with a fusible element that is electrically and mechanically connected to these sites. The material of the fusible element is engineered to melt at an ambient temperature above its melting point, causing it to collect at the connection sites and break the electrical connection.
